Yesterday I had a blast sharing the concept of #antifragility with Rohit Bassi during this interview. We discussed:


- How you can apply antifragility as a mindset and as a strategy to develop your business


- How to raise antifragile children


- What an antifragile marriage looks like


- Why 'always being positive' doesn't work


and much more.


I thoroughly enjoyed this interview as the line of questioning challenged me to express complex topics in a straightforward and insightful manner.
